May 2026 monthly summary for NVIDIA/doca-platform focused on stabilizing provisioning and runtime behavior through MTU alignment, deterministic naming, and platform compatibility upgrades. Key changes include an MTU consistency check and automatic reconfiguration that ensures br-comm-ch and pf0vf0 MTU match the defined control-plane MTU, triggering netplan apply when mismatches are detected. Introduced predictable, stable names for service interfaces and chains to reduce issues caused by cached client delays. Upgraded the VPC baseline to 26.5 in the Makefile to maintain compatibility with latest features and fixes. These improvements reduce provisioning failures, improve control-plane connectivity reliability, and shorten incident response and rollback times in Kubernetes environments.

2025-01 Monthly Summary for rancher/node-feature-discovery. This period focused on reinforcing ownership semantics and compatibility with Kubernetes admission controls. Delivered a critical bug fix around OwnerReferences handling under OwnerReferencesPermissionEnforcement, ensuring NodeFeatures are properly updated and ownership is preserved even when the owner has finalizers. The work aligns with security and governance expectations by ensuring proper permissions are granted for deletions and preventing stale resources.
